The New York Knicks knew what they were signing up for when they traded five first-round picks for Mikal Bridges. Now, after locking him in on a four-year, $150 million extension, they have doubled down on the bet. It is a big move, and one that has raised eyebrows across the league. But according to ESPN’s Bobby Marks, New York made the right call.
The Knicks’ Mikal Bridges extension is a strategic bet
“I wouldn’t get caught up about Second Apron in New York,” Marks said on NBA on ESPN.
